Transaction 346e595350a51ff5576152e1990bc09028d5ffe11f791c38098ca28d1768c5a9

2 Input
2 Outputs
  • 346e595350a51ff5576152e1990bc09028d5ffe11f791c38098ca28d1768c5a9:0
  • value  448302
    address  124DRk4NLXD6FhVNbMCFZZJdvC8JwnHsQT
  • 346e595350a51ff5576152e1990bc09028d5ffe11f791c38098ca28d1768c5a9:1
  • value  23013000
    address  13AzaibPZyDYVwwrhdGnun4mnijD6gL45i